MEET THE MAKER
Henry Moore(1898-1986)
One of the most significant British artists of the twentieth century, Moore was born in Yorkshire. Following injury in the First World War, he studied at the Royal College of Art, going on to achieve international acclaim as a world-class sculptor and painter. Along with the human form, landscape was important to Moore and his work is often associated with nature, the human body and the many parallels he found between the two.
